python 58. 最后一个单词的长度

 

 

 1 '''
 2 给你一个字符串 s,由若干单词组成,单词之间用空格隔开。返回字符串中最后一个单词的长度。如果不存在最后一个单词,请返回 0 。
 3 
 4 单词 是指仅由字母组成、不包含任何空格字符的最大子字符串。
 5 
 6  
 7 
 8 示例 1:
 9 
10 输入:s = "Hello World"
11 输出:5
12 示例 2:
13 
14 输入:s = " "
15 输出:0
16 
17 
18 
19 思路:
20 1.按空格分割
21 2.取最后一个长度
22 '''
23 
24 
25 
26 class Solution:
27     def lengthOfLastWord(self, s: str) -> int:
28         strList = s.split()
29         return len(strList[-1])  if len(strList) != 0 else 0

 

来源:力扣(LeetCode)
链接:https://leetcode-cn.com/problems/length-of-last-word

posted @ 2021-07-11 23:28  菜小鱼~  阅读(302)  评论(0编辑  收藏  举报